
1.Based on the noise characteristics of electric buses and customer requirements, ICET proposes the following solution:
2. Noise reduction in the rear axle area - Paste Aisite 2MM sound barrier (part number: ZQGYD-2MM) under the floor in the rear axle area
3. Interior of square steel in the rear axle area - Aisite composite sound insulation material (part number: ICETFH-27MM) is laid in the interior of the frame structures.
4. Exterior sound insulation and noise reduction - Paste the Aisite 2MM sound insulation material (part number: ZQGYD-2MM) on the inner and outer sheet metal of the electronic fan and air pump, and use rivets to reinforce the material after installation to prevent detachment.
5. Rear cabin door sound insulation and noise reduction - Aisite composite sound insulation and absorption material (part number: ICETFH-27MM) is laid inside the rear cabin door, and the aluminum mesh panel is fixed with a pressure strip reinforcement material to prevent detachment.

7. Construction Notes
(1) All sealing and noise reducing materials need to be firmly attached to the original floor and skin to avoid cavities;
(2) The sound insulation material needs to be fully laid beneath the floor as a whole first, and then get installed as a whole onto the floor steel frame;
(3) If holes need to be cut, please cut them after the floor and sound insulation materials are installed;
(4) When installing the floor and sound insulation materials onto the skeleton, sealant should be applied around the joints to seal them continuously;
(5) Cracks and holes can affect the noise reduction effect, so during the construction process, all gaps and holes need to be sealed or filled.
